Alcon is seeking a Supervisor, Customer Service (HK & KR) to lead pre-sale and post-sale support, coordinating orders, returns and deliveries across channels. You will be the first contact for the sales force and healthcare professionals, ensuring accurate records and timely resolutions.
You will collaborate with the Customer Care Manager and cross-functional teams, harnessing data to improve service levels, liaise with warehouses and forwarders, and uphold GxP compliance and SOPs.
Responsible for pre-sale and post-sale customer service and support, covering both technical and non-technical assistance across various customer segments including businesses and end-consumers. Tasks include remote customer service through phone, online chat, or text, as well as direct support in call centers and distribution or repair centers. Duties extend to analyzing and resolving customer issues, acting as a mediator between customers and the production or distribution teams for specific orders, and offering both technical and non-technical support in person. Compensation for individuals in this position does not rely on sales targets but rather on providing effective customer service. This includes receiving and addressing customer complaints through various channels, managing dissatisfaction proactively to maintain customer loyalty, keeping detailed records of interactions and resolutions, and escalating or redirecting issues as necessary to ensure high standards of customer service and satisfaction are met. Additionally, refining and supervising the processes related to customer orders, shipping, and returns. This involves handling complex orders, addressing any issues that arise during delivery, keeping abreast of and updating systems with information on product availability, expected delivery dates, and price adjustments. It also requires liaising with customers and internal departments to ensure smooth operations, alongside compiling and analyzing data on customer interactions, sales trends, complaints, delivery issues, and the reasons behind product returns, all aimed at elevating the overall customer service experience

Alcon develops and manufactures innovative devices to serve the full life cycle of eye care needs. Its surgical group is one of the largest makers of equipment used for cataract removal and laser vision correction. Its consumer products include the well-known Opti-Free line of contact lens solutions and related products. Alcon, which was founded in 1945, sells its products in 180 countries worldwide.
